Income Statement Key Figures
ⓘRevenue and Revenue Growth
Revenue is the starting point of every income statement — it measures the total sales CoreSite Realty generates from its core business. Revenue growth (expressed as year-over-year percentage change) is one of the most important indicators of business momentum. Sustained growth above 10 % annually is generally considered strong, while declining revenue is a serious warning sign that demands investigation.
Gross Margin
Gross margin = (Revenue − Cost of Goods Sold) ÷ Revenue. It reveals what percentage of each dollar of revenue CoreSite Realty retains after direct production costs. High gross margins (above 50 %) are typical of asset-light businesses like software and brands, while capital-intensive industries like manufacturing often operate below 30 %. Compare CoreSite Realty's gross margin to industry peers and track it over time to spot improving or deteriorating pricing power.
EBIT and EBIT Margin
EBIT measures operating profit — what remains after subtracting all operating expenses (including R&D, sales, and administrative costs) from gross profit. The EBIT margin shows this as a percentage of revenue. Because it excludes interest and taxes, EBIT allows fair comparisons between companies with different debt levels and tax jurisdictions. A rising EBIT margin indicates improving operational efficiency.
Net Income and Earnings Per Share (EPS)
Net income is the company's final profit after all expenses, interest, and taxes. Dividing net income by the number of shares outstanding gives you EPS — the single most influential metric in stock valuation. Consistent EPS growth is the primary driver of long-term stock price appreciation. Always check whether EPS growth comes from genuine profit improvement or from share buybacks reducing the share count.
Shares Outstanding
The total number of shares CoreSite Realty has issued. A declining share count (through buybacks) boosts EPS and signals management confidence. A rising share count (through stock issuance) dilutes existing shareholders. Always monitor this number alongside EPS to get the full picture of per-share value creation.

CoreSite Realty business model & stock analysis
CoreSite Realty SWOT Analysis
Strengths
1. Strong market presence: CoreSite Realty Corp is a leading provider of secure, reliable, and high-performance data center solutions, with a well-established reputation in the industry.
2. Prime locations: The company's data centers are strategically located in key metropolitan areas, offering convenient access for businesses and ensuring low latency connectivity.
3. Robust infrastructure: CoreSite boasts state-of-the-art facilities equipped with advanced technology, redundant power systems, and excellent network connectivity, ensuring seamless operations for its customers.
Weaknesses
1. Dependence on key customers: CoreSite relies heavily on a few major customers for a significant portion of its revenue, which creates a vulnerability to potential loss if any of these customers were to reduce their usage or choose alternative providers.
2. High operating costs: Maintaining and operating data centers can be costly, including expenses related to power consumption, cooling, and maintenance. CoreSite needs to continuously manage and optimize these costs to remain competitive.
3. Limited global presence: While CoreSite has a strong presence in the U.S., its international footprint is relatively small. This limits its ability to serve multinational corporations with global data center needs.
Opportunities
1. Growing demand for data centers: The increasing reliance on data-intensive technologies such as cloud computing, Internet of Things (IoT), and artificial intelligence presents a significant opportunity for CoreSite to expand its customer base and revenue.
2. Expansion into new markets: CoreSite can seize opportunities to enter untapped markets, both domestically and internationally, to broaden its geographic reach and diversify its customer base.
3. Partnership and acquisition possibilities: Collaborating with technology and telecommunications companies, or acquiring smaller data center providers, can enhance CoreSite's capabilities and market share.
Threats
1. Intense competitive landscape: The data center industry is highly competitive, with both traditional players and emerging competitors striving to capture market share. CoreSite must continually innovate and differentiate itself to maintain its competitive position.
2. Regulatory challenges: Evolving data protection and privacy regulations, both at the national and international level, may require CoreSite to invest additional resources to ensure compliance, which could increase operating costs and impact profitability.
3. Economic downturns: During economic recessions or market downturns, businesses may reduce their IT infrastructure investments or seek more cost-effective alternatives, potentially affecting CoreSite's revenue and growth prospects.

Fair Value Estimate
ⓘWhat Is Fair Value?
Fair value is an estimate of what a stock is truly "worth" based on its financial fundamentals, independent of the current market price. If the calculated fair value is above the current share price, the stock may be undervalued — and vice versa. This chart shows three different fair value approaches so you can cross-check them against each other.
Earnings-Based Fair Value
Calculated by multiplying the current earnings per share (EPS) by the average historical P/E ratio over a selected multi-year period. The smoothing over several years filters out temporary spikes or dips. If this fair value exceeds the market price, it suggests the stock is cheap relative to its earning power.
Example: Fair Value (Earnings) 2022 = EPS 2022 × Average P/E 2019–2021
Revenue-Based Fair Value
Derived by multiplying revenue per share by the average historical price-to-sales ratio. This method is particularly useful for companies with volatile or temporarily depressed earnings, as revenue tends to be more stable than profits. It answers: "At what price has the market historically valued each dollar of this company's sales?"
Example: Fair Value (Revenue) 2022 = Revenue per Share 2022 × Average P/S 2019–2021
Dividend-Based Fair Value
Calculated by dividing the dividend per share by the average historical dividend yield. This approach is most relevant for mature, consistently dividend-paying companies. If the resulting fair value is higher than the current price, it implies the stock offers a better yield than its historical average.
Example: Fair Value (Dividend) 2022 = Dividend per Share 2022 ÷ Average Yield 2019–2021
How to Use This Chart
When all three fair value lines converge above the current price, it strengthens the case that the stock is undervalued. When they diverge, investigate why — it may indicate a structural shift in margins, payout policy, or growth rate. The forward estimates on the right extend the analysis using projected fundamentals, helping you assess whether the current price already reflects future growth expectations.

Frequently asked questions about CoreSite Realty
The business model of CoreSite Realty Corp is to provide secure, reliable, and scalable data center solutions to a wide range of customers, including enterprises, cloud providers, and network service providers. They offer a comprehensive suite of flexible infrastructure services, including colocation, interconnection, and cloud services. CoreSite Realty Corp focuses on delivering high-performance data centers strategically located in major metropolitan areas. With their state-of-the-art facilities and robust connectivity options, they enable their customers to easily deploy, manage, and scale their IT infrastructure.
